Description:

Improve chat experience for local participants

Steps to reproduce:

  1. A lot of messages are written in chat.
  2. The participant scrolls up to see the earlier messages.
  3. And participant writes a message in the chat when participant without do scroll down.
  4. And the participant who is sent the new message, sees new message button.
  5. The participant cannot see their own messages until the participant clicks to see their own message. (while up)

Expected behavior:

When there are too many messages in the chat, the participant scrolls up, and when participant writes a message while up, it should automatically scroll down. This should only be the case when local messages are written. When the other user sends a message, the New Messages button continues to be displayed. Most instance message applications work this way for a good user experience.

Actual behavior:

Currently, when there are too many chats and the user writes a message in the chat after scrolling up, their own message is displayed as a new message.
